In 2020-2021, 51,681 people earned their degree in general computer and information sciences, making the major the 15th most popular in the United States.

Across Nebraska, there were 653 general computer and information sciences gra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the bachelor’s degree level specifically, there were 220 general computer and information sciences graduates with average earnings and debt of $40,581 and $29,351 respectively.

For this year’s “Schools for a Bachelor’s Highly Focused on Computer and Information Sciences Major in Nebraska” ranking, we looked at 6 colleges that offer a degree in general computer and information sciences. This a ranking of the schools where the largest percentage of students has enrolled in general computer and information sciences.
